Leupold PRW (or any permanent STEEL Weaver style ring with at least 4 bolts) with a one piece picatinny base. Good enough for military sniper rifles, good enough for me. Go ahead and get a ring lapping kit or have someone lap them for you...

Duck91 wrote:Which scope mounts do you all like better DNZ one piece, dual dovetails, or any other? I'm fixing to mount a Leupold 56mm on a remington 700.
Tally makes the best one piece mount but are hard to find. Especially in 30 mm. Deadnutz are pretty readily availible for the 700 at most any sporting goods store and probably the next best choice. You got to get high to clear the 56mm bell so you want a rugged mount!
